問題タブ [multiple-resultsets]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
c# - Entity Framework 5.0 を使用してストアド プロシージャから Int と Complex Type を返す
使用する必要があるストアド プロシージャが与えられたプロジェクトがあります。データベースに新しいレコードを作成するために使用されます。Int32
テーブル内のレコードの新しい ID である を返します。また、エラーが保存され、2 番目の結果で送り返される一時テーブルもあります。したがって、基本的に最後の2行は
ストアド プロシージャを呼び出すには、Entity Framework を使用する必要があります。私の問題は、両方の戻り値を取得する方法がわかりません。
データベースから更新するときのデフォルトでは、Int32
. ストアドプロシージャから複数の結果を返すいくつかの例を試してみましたが、すべての例が複数の複合型を返し、スカラー型と複合型が混在しているため、うまくいかないと思います。
sql-server - ストアド プロシージャでいくつかの結果セットのうちの 1 つを受け取る
正常に動作するストアド プロシージャがありますが、その中に 3 つの "select" があります。
選択は内部一時テーブルからではありません。
これは主に手順の形式です。
別のプロシージャからプロシージャを実行していて、そこでキャッチする必要があります。
次のように、テーブルを作成し、プロシージャから「exec」を挿入します。
その後、次のエラーが表示されます。
テーブルの列の順序と名前は、プロシージャが返すものとまったく同じです。
プロシージャが返すテーブルの 1 つだけをキャッチし、他のテーブルを回避する可能性はありますか? 手続きの変更は一切できません。
プロシージャの最初の選択と同じフィールドをテーブルに宣言しようとしましたが、次のようなエラーが表示されます
前もって感謝します!
sql - ストアド プロシージャからの複数の結果セットを持つ Entity Framework
ストアド プロシージャによって返される受け入れられる結果セットの数について、エンティティ フレームワークに何らかの制限はありますか? エンティティ フレームワークのストアド プロシージャから 3 つの結果セットを取得しようとしましたが、エラーが発生するたびに
ExecuteFunction の型パラメーター 'EfDesignerSprocMultiSets.GetProductStatus_Result' は、関数によって返される型 'StoreDBModel.Product_SprocResult' と互換性がありません。
このウェブサイトからコードを実装しようとしました。完璧に動作しますが、結果セットをもう 1 つ追加しようとすると、上記のエラーが発生します。
java - 結果セットの値をテキスト ファイル (.txt ファイル) に書き込むには
結果セットの値をtxtファイルに書き込みたいので、以下のコードで私を助けてください
コード
txt ファイルに必要な出力
私が取得している現在の出力は、結果セットの最後の値、つまり以下の1行のみです
電流出力
これについて親切に助けてください:(
sql-server - SQL Server 2008 ストアド プロシージャの複数の SELECT が 1 つのセットとして返される
1 つのレコードで返される SQL Server 2008 ストアド プロシージャを作成したいと思います。
- 年間最高株価、
- 年間最低株価、
- その月の最高株価、
- その月の最低株価
以前の投稿を確認してみましselect#1 UNION ALL select#2
たが、これは 4 列の 1 行ではなく、2 列の 2 つの結果行 (AS に関係なく) を返します。(私は初心者なので、これがWebサーバーまたはWebページで解析できない問題であるかどうかは完全にはわかりません-私のコーダーは1行が望ましいと言っています-その点に関するアドバイスも素晴らしいです)。
一時テーブルと 2012 年の新機能も可能のようですが、見落としている簡単な方法はありますか?
entity-framework - MVC で List<> を使用して複数のテーブルを処理する
ここに私の問題があります.mvcは初めてです.
以下のように、ストア プロシージャからデータを取得するために List<> を使用しました。
私にとってはうまくいきますが、私のSPは2つのデータテーブルを返します。ただし、私の List<> は最初のテーブルのデータのみを取得します。
2 番目のテーブルからデータを取得したい場合はどうすればよいですか?
C# では、次を使用してこれを行うことができます。
asp.net-mvc - 同じテーブルにネストされた結果セット (子と親)
エンティティ フレームワークを使用して、データを mvc アプリケーションに取り込みます。テーブルには 2 つの列が含まれます。1 つの列には ID (文字列) が含まれ、もう 1 つの列には SQL クエリ (文字列) が含まれます。ID、クエリ、およびそのクエリの結果の 3 つの列を持つグリッドにデータを取り込みたいと考えています。私のアプローチの計画は、親の結果セットを介して 2 つの列を取り込み、クエリの結果を取得することでした。子結果セットを取得し、それらをグリッドに表示します。これにアプローチするにはどうすればよいですか?
c++ - MySQL Cpp コネクタを使用してストアド プロシージャから複数の結果セットを取得する方法は?
たとえば、次のストアド プロシージャは複数の結果セットを返します。
次の cpp コードでアクセスするにはどうすればよいですか?